Healthy Chocolate Banana Pancake


Ingredients

1000014620.jpg
  • 2 Ripe bananas (mashed)

  • 5-6 fresh strawberries (chopped + whole for topping)

  • 2 Cup Whole Wheat flour

  • 2 -3 Tbsp cocoa powder (Unsweetened)

  • 1 Tbsp baking powder

  • 1 Tbsp pinch salt

  • 1 Tbsp powdered sugar (or as per taste)

  • 2 egg (beaten)

  • 3/4 Cup milk(Fresh)

  • 1 Tbsp vanilla essence

  • 2 Tbsp tbsp chocolate chips

  • HazelNutella chocolate (for drizzle or batter)

  • Oil or butter for greasing pan


CategoryIngredients
Dry1 Cup whole wheat flour
2 T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der
1 Tbsp sugar
1 Tbsp baking powder
1 Tbsp pinch salt
Wet2 Ripe banana (mashed)
1/5 Cup milk (Fresh)
2 Eggs
1 Tbsp vanilla extract
Add-ins1/4 Cup mini dark chocolate chips
Fresh strawberries (chopped)
HazelNutella chocolate (for drizzle or batter)
Butter or oil (for greasing pan)

Instructions

1. Mix Dry Ingredients:

1000014193.jpg1000014195.jpg

1000014197.jpg1000014181.jpg

In a bowl, combine fl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, sugar, Fresh Milk and a pinch of salt.

Why Baking Powder:

  • It helps the pancake batter rise and become fluffy (Leavening Agent )
  • Creates Air Bubbles
  • Improves Texture

2. Mix Wet Ingredients:

1000014189.jpg1000014179.jpg

Take another bowl, mash the 2 bananas, then mix in the beaten egg, milk, and add vanilla Essence.

Slowly combine the dry ingredients to the wet mixture and mix gently. Don’t over mix just enough to combine.

3. Cook the Pancakes:

1000014199.jpg1000014201.jpg1000014594.jpg

Heat a non-stick pan that we used for cooking, over medium heat and lightly grease it with butter. Place about 1 cup batter(Raw ingredients) for pancake. Cook 2–3 minutes per side until bubbles form and the edges look baked

4. Add Drizzling:

1000014205.jpg1000014211.jpg

Slightly warm the HazelNutella with 1/2 cup milk for drizzling and for a smooth sauce that enhance our pancake flavor.

5. Serve:

1000014223.jpg1000014209.jpg1000014225.jpg

Stack the pancakes on a plate, drizzle with HazelNutella, top with whole strawberries and a few chocolate chips as you can see in upper given pictures.

What are the characteristics, benefits, and uses of the flour you used to make your pancake?


1000014642.jpg
Whole Wheat Flour

Flour Name: Whole Wheat Flour

Characteristics:

Whole wheat flour is made by grinding the Entire wheat grains, including the bran, germ, and endosperm that in whole wheat kernels. It has a slightly thick texture than refined flour, brown in color, and a rich nutty flavor. If we compared it with refined flour, it is denser and absorbs more liquid.

Benefits:

  • High dietary fiber that helps digestion and keeps them completely.

  • Rich in essential nutrients such as iron, magnesium, and vitamin B.

  • Low blood glucose index controls blood glucose levels

  • Good for heart health and overall wellness

Uses of Whole Wheat Flour:

1000014924.jpg1000014929.jpg1000014988.jpg1000014986.jpg

1. Pancakes & Waffles: If you want a healthy breakfast with more fiber and nutrition diet pancakes of whole wheat flour.

2. Bread & Buns: Used in manufacturing whole wheat or multi grain breads. In upper given pictures you can see that bread that is made from whole wheat flour

3. Chapati, Roti & Paratha: A common food from whole wheat flour in many South Asian meals.

4. Pizza Dough: Gives a rustic, hearty taste to your homemade pizza bases.

5. Thickening Agent: Whole Wheat flour Can be used in gravies, soups, or sauces.
